This Global Certificate Course in Nanoscale Health Impacts provides a comprehensive understanding of the biological effects of nanomaterials on human health and the environment. Participants will develop expertise in risk assessment, toxicology, and regulatory frameworks related to nanotechnology applications.
Learning outcomes include a thorough grasp of nanoscale materials characterization, exposure pathways, and the mechanisms of nanotoxicity. Students will also gain proficiency in interpreting research data and applying this knowledge to real-world scenarios. The course incorporates case studies and practical exercises to enhance learning and application of concepts like nano-bio interactions and in-vitro/in-vivo testing methods.
